On January 7, 1943, Nikola Tesla died alone in his room at the New Yorker Hotel in Manhattan. Officially, the cause of death was listed as coronary thrombosis, but many have questioned the accuracy of this diagnosis. What did Nikola Tesla die from?

Nikola Tesla died on January 7, 1943, at the age of 86. The official cause of death was coronary thrombosis, a blockage of a coronary artery that reduces blood flow to the heart. While this is the official explanation, some speculate that Tesla’s death may have been related to other factors, such as his eccentric lifestyle, his intense work habits, or even potential poisoning. However, there is no conclusive evidence to support these alternative theories.

Was Nikola Tesla’s death natural?

The official cause of death for Nikola Tesla was coronary thrombosis, a heart condition that is considered natural. However, some conspiracy theories suggest that Tesla’s death may have been unnatural due to his work on potentially dangerous technologies. These theories are largely unsubstantiated and lack credible evidence.
